Carbon fiber composites combine lightweight design with high mechanical performance, but their heterogeneous structure makes metallographic preparation particularly challenging.

During sectioning and polishing, fiber pull-out, surface damage, scratches, and edge rounding can alter the fiber/matrix interface and affect the accuracy of subsequent microstructural analysis.

For this sample, a controlled preparation route was used:
• TJ2568 low-shrinkage epoxy mounting system
• MET-SP P800 → P1200 → P2000 for progressive grinding
• CS-JP + 1 μm PD-WT polycrystalline diamond suspension
• ZN-ZP + 0.05 μm SO-A439 colloidal silica suspension for final polishing

The objective is not simply to achieve a smooth surface, but to preserve the true fiber/matrix interface and minimize preparation-induced artifacts.

Reliable sample preparation provides the foundation for accurate evaluation of fiber distribution, interface quality, defects, and composite microstructure.
